Cottage demolition services involve the careful removal and dismantling of small residential structures, such as old cabins, garden sheds, or seasonal cottages. These projects typically require specialized equipment and techniques to safely break down the building while minimizing disturbance to the surrounding property. Contractors handling cottage demolition focus on clearing the site efficiently, ensuring that debris is properly managed and that the area is prepared for future use or construction. This service is essential for homeowners looking to remove outdated or unsafe structures to improve their property’s appearance or functionality.

Cottage demolition helps address a variety of problems that homeowners may encounter. Over time, small structures can become dilapidated, unsafe, or no longer serve their intended purpose. Removing these buildings can eliminate hazards such as rotting wood, unstable foundations, or pest infestations. Additionally, clearing out old cottages can open up space for new construction, landscaping, or other property improvements. The overview below groups typical Cottage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Monroe, LA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Small Cottage Demolition - For modest structures or partial demolitions,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on size and accessibility.

Standard Cottage Removal - Larger, full-scale demolitions of average-sized cottages usually cost between $1,200 and $3,500. Most projects in this category are priced within this band, with fewer reaching higher costs.

Complex or Custom Demolition - More intricate projects involving multiple structures or challenging conditions can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more. These larger jobs are less common but can significantly increase costs depending on scope.

Full Replacement or Extensive Work - Complete teardown and site clearing for new construction can exceed $10,000, especially for larger or heavily reinforced buildings. Such projects are typically at the high end of the spectrum due to complexity and size.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in cottage demolition? Cottage demolition typically includes the careful dismantling and removal of the structure's walls, roof, and foundation, ensuring the site is cleared safely and efficiently.

Are there specific permits required for cottage demolition? Permit requirements vary by location; it’s recommended to consult with local contractors or authorities to determine necessary approvals for cottage demolition projects.

How do local contractors handle debris removal after demolition? Many service providers include debris removal as part of their cottage demolition services, ensuring the site is left clean and ready for future use.

What safety measures do contractors take during cottage demolition? Contractors typically follow safety protocols such as using proper protective equipment and ensuring the structure is dismantled securely to prevent accidents.

Can cottage demolition be combined with site cleanup or land clearing? Yes, many local service providers offer additional land clearing or site cleanup services to prepare the property for subsequent projects.
